Margin contribution sits at 34 percent after onboarding costs, slightly below the 36 percent target but within tolerance. Upgrade intent among existing Corvela Standard accounts measured 18 percent, driven mainly by the analytics add-on. Finance recommends proceeding with a phased rollout, subject to pricing committee sign-off. The note below outlines the plans this rollout supports.

board note of kadug-tawig: Only 5 of the 100 pilot accounts renewed Oliath, so a churn review is set for April 15.

**Ticket #4412 — Fleet fuel-usage report shows zero liters for hybrid vans**

Hey plugin folks — the Haulpoint fleet report started returning 0.0 liters for every hybrid van after last Tuesday's sync. Diesel units look fine. We think the unit-conversion hook is swallowing the hybrid telemetry class, so if your plugin overrides it, please check. Repro steps are attached to the run, and the build token for that run is below.

pipeline stamp: htk9_17223437d

**Ticket: SproutTimer skips plugin hooks on overlapping schedules**

Heads up, plugin authors — if two watering zones in GreenCadence overlap by even a minute, the `onCycleStart` hook only fires for the first zone. Your moisture plugins silently miss the second. Workaround: stagger zones. We're patching the dispatcher this sprint. Test against the build identified by the token below.

session token of kahag-bawip = htk6_729d08

**Handover: Burrowbase ORM refactor**

Handing this off mid-stream — the old Burrowbase ORM layer is about half migrated to the new query builder. Lazy-loading is gone from the account models; invoices still use the legacy session. Watch for the double-flush bug in tests. The shim reads its behavior flags from the settings I've been running with, listed here.

settings of yawif-yafop:
[druys]
port = 9000
region = south-3
host = druys.zemvarsoft.internal
team = frador
timeout_ms = 3000
retries = 4